Three teenagers who had lived in fear and danger for over three years were rescued from the temporarily occupied territory. This was reported by the head of the President's Office, Andriy Yermak, as reported by UNN.

As part of the President of Ukraine's Bring Kids Back UA initiative, three teenagers were rescued from the temporarily occupied territory. For over three years, they had lived in fear and danger. The occupiers openly threatened the children and their families for their pro-Ukrainian stance, forced them to study under Russian programs, forbade the Ukrainian language and symbols, and summoned them for interrogations.

- Yermak reported.

He said that some of them had barely left their homes for years to avoid persecution, while others tried to leave on their own but faced obstacles at the borders.
